1. California DB/WR Adoree' Jackson -- Florida vs. USC vs. LSU vs. UCLA
Ranked by 247Sports as the nation's No. 7 overall prospect, the 5-9, 182-pound speedster plays at a program (Serra HS) that sent Robert Woods, Marqise Lee and George Farmer to USC. Worth noting: Jackson is originally from the St. Louis area and is said to be open to leaving the West Coast. "He can be a game-changer," says one college coach from the Pac-12. "People try to compare him to De'Anthony Thomas but I don't think he's quite as quick, but he could become an NFL first-rounder as a cornerback."

Steve Wiltfong, a national recruiting analyst for 247, calls Jackson the biggest wild card down the stretch in this class because he "is capable of picking just about any of his finalists. The perceived favorites are Florida and USC, and with less than two weeks away from NSD, I'll throw out the Trojans as the landing spot with the right to change my mind."

4. New Orleans WR Malachi Dupre -- LSU vs. UCLA vs. FSU vs Ole Miss vs. Alabama
Dupre comes from a traditional powerhouse program (John Curtis) but it doesn't throw the ball that much and runs the Veer. "He's the best wide receiver prospect in the country," a Pac-12 coach said about the 6-3, 187-pounder, who is the state long jump and triple jump champ. "He's big, fluid, gets great separation."

"He's really raw, but so talented, so smooth," said an SEC coach. "He's a potentially dominant X."

Most assume he'll end up at LSU or FSU but don't discount UCLA. Word is, Dupre's godparents are very fond of Bruins coach Jim Mora.

5. Norcross, GA OLB/DE Lorenzo Carter -- Georgia vs. FSU vs. LSU vs. Florida
To say Carter's recruiting has gotten crazy would be an understatement. Just look at the picture in this AJC story. "He's a stud," said a college coach on the West Coast. "He has definite first-round tools. Can fly, long wingspan. I imagine this might've been what Bruce Smith looked like when he was young. Great kid too."

Bartow's prediction: "Georgia -- Scheme fit, instate, Jeremy Pruitt."
